autotopia: Resolve merge conflict

This commit is contained in:
Peter Urban 2019-04-28 18:29:46 +02:00
commit db6a45692d
8 changed files with 54 additions and 8 deletions

View File

@ -1,7 +1,7 @@
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E page SYSTEM "http://www.c3d2.de/dtd/c3d2web.dtd">
<page pagetitle="Discussion" title="Discussion">
<page pagetitle="Discussion" title="Sozio-ökonomische Konsequenzen und Handlungsmöglichkeiten des Automatisierungszeitalters">
<event>
<title lang="de-DE">Panel/Fishbowl-Diskussion zu <q>Sozio-ökonomische Konsequenzen und Handlungsmöglichkeiten des Automatisierungszeitalters</q></title>
<title lang="en">Panel/Fishbowl discussion on <q>Socio-economic consequences and agency in the age of automation</q></title>

View File

@ -1,7 +1,7 @@
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E page SYSTEM "http://www.c3d2.de/dtd/c3d2web.dtd">
<page pagetitle="Talk" title="Talk">
<page pagetitle="Talk" title="Automatisierung und Digitalisierung">
<event>
<title lang="de-DE">Vortrag <q>Zwischen sozialökologischem Kollaps, Zombiekapitalismus und Übergängen zur 'Gesellschaft der befreiten Zeit'? Automatisierung und Digitalisierung als Faktoren globaler Kriseneskalationen und Möglichkeitsbedingungen postkapitalistischer Vergesellschaftung.</q></title>
<title lang="en">Talk <q>On socioecologic collapse, zombie-capitalism and transitions towards a <q>society of liberated lifetime</q>. Automation and digitization as factors of global crisis economy and prerequisites for social appropriation in post-capitalistic societies.</q></title>

View File

@ -1,7 +1,7 @@
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E page SYSTEM "http://www.c3d2.de/dtd/c3d2web.dtd">
<page pagetitle="Talk" title="Talk">
<page pagetitle="Talk" title="Die Krise als historischer Prozess innerkapitalistischer Widerspruchsentfaltung">
<event>
<title lang="de-DE">Vortrag <q>Die Krise als historischer Prozess innerkapitalistischer Widerspruchsentfaltung</q></title>
<title lang="en">Talk <q>Crisis as a historical process of unfolding capitalistic contradictions</q></title>

View File

@ -1,7 +1,7 @@
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E page SYSTEM "http://www.c3d2.de/dtd/c3d2web.dtd">
<page pagetitle="Lightningtalks" title="Lightningtalks">
<page pagetitle="Lightningtalks" title="Beispiele und Visionen eines selbstbestimmten Umgangs mit Automatisierungs-Werkzeugen">
<event>
<title lang="de-DE">Lightningtalks <q>Beispiele und Visionen eines selbstbestimmten Umgangs mit Automatisierungs-Werkzeugen</q></title>
<title lang="en">Lightningtalks <q>Examples and visions for a self-determined use of automation tools</q></title>

View File

@ -1,7 +1,7 @@
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E page SYSTEM "http://www.c3d2.de/dtd/c3d2web.dtd">
<page pagetitle="Discussion" title="Discussion">
<page pagetitle="Discussion" title="Präventive Polizeiarbeit">
<event>
<title lang="de-DE">Vortrag/Diskussion zu präventiver Polizeiarbeit</title>
<title lang="en">Talk/discussion on predictive policing</title>

View File

@ -0,0 +1,25 @@
<?xml version="1.0" encoding="UTF-8"?>
<!DOCTYPE item SYSTEM "http://www.c3d2.de/dtd/c3d2web.dtd">
<item title="14. Treffen der Python User Group Dresden - asyncio in der Praxis" date="2018-04-27T20:23:37" author="a8">
<image title="Python User Group">python-lang.png</image>
<event>
<start>2019-05-15T19:00:00</start>
<location><link href="space.html">HQ</link> im Zentralwerk</location>
</event>
<p>
Die Python User Group lädt herzlich zum 14. Treffen am Dienstag 15.05. rund um die Programmiersprache Python ein.
Dieser Kreis dient dem Erfahrungsaustausch der Python User Group Dresden, auch unter <link href="https://pydresden.github.io/">pydresden.github.io</link> zu finden.
<!-- Der Termin findet regelmäßig in der 3. Kalenderwoche an wechselnden Kalendertagen statt -->
</p>
<p>
Den Einstieg in eine lebhafte Unterhaltung bildet der Vortrag "Python asyncio in der Praxis".
</p>
<p>
Gerade I/O-lastige Programme verbringen die meiste Ausführungszeit wartend. Diese Wartezeiten kann man oft parallelisieren. Die Standard Library bringt verschiedene Module mit, welche Multiprocessing oder Multithreading nutzen. Das ist aber oft Overkill. Einige externe Module wie Twisted setzen schon seit Jahren auf non-blocking I/O mit einer Eventloop. Seit Version 3.4 folgt Python diesem Ansatz im asyncio-Modul der Standardlib. Der Vortrag zeigt Möglichkeiten seiner Nutzung.
</p>
<p>
Willkommen sind alle selbstdenkenden Wesen und Schlangen.
</p>
</item>

View File

@ -33,6 +33,11 @@ title {
font-weight: bold;
}
h1 {
/* don"t justify */
text-align: left;
}
.vertical-header{
flex: 1 1 24%;
}
@ -80,6 +85,22 @@ title {
font-weight: bold;
display: inline-block;
}
.a-event-start {
float: left;
margin-right: 2em;
}
.a-event-venue {
text-align: right;
}
.a-event-speaker {
text-align: right;
font-size: small;
}
.event-list-venue {
font-size: small;
}
/* Language selection */
input[name=langselect] {

View File

@ -176,9 +176,9 @@
</xsl:template>
<xsl:template match="event/title">
<p lang="{@lang}" class="a-event-title header">
<h1 lang="{@lang}" class="a-event-title header">
<xsl:copy-of select="./node()"/>
</p>
</h1>
</xsl:template>
<xsl:template match="event/start">
@ -230,7 +230,7 @@
<xsl:value-of select="format-number(date:minute-in-hour(start), '00')"/>
</time>
</td>
<td>
<td class="event-list-venue">
<xsl:value-of select="venue"/>
</td>
<td>